ABSTRACT:
A pneumatic tool governor having a body rotatable with the rotor of the tool, the body being provided with holes for passage of motive fluid to the motor of the tool, and a centrifugally responsive valve element pivotally mounted upon the governor body so that the fluid conducting holes are progressively blocked as tool rotary spped increases to the point where rotary speed attains a predetermined value.
